The difficulties of 24-Hour Daycare

While there are lots of prospective benefits to 24-hour daycare, there are a few difficulties that needs to be considered. Among main challenges is the prospective effect on kids' sleep schedules and total well-being. Research has shown that disrupted sleep habits may have side effects on children's intellectual development, behavior, and health. Providing childcare services after all hours could make challenging for children to determine constant sleep routines, which could have long-term implications for their well-being.

Furthermore, keeping top-quality treatment and direction during overnight hours are difficult. Caregivers which work overnight shifts can experience exhaustion and reduced attentiveness, which could affect their ability to offer equivalent amount of care and direction because they would during daytime hours. Making certain caregivers are well-rested, supported, and taught to provide quality care during instantly hours is really important to mitigating these difficulties.

Another challenge of 24-hour daycare could be the potential for increased charges for households. Providing childcare services 24 / 7 requires additional staffing, resources, and operational expenditures, which could bring about higher fees for moms and dads. For households already struggling to afford childcare, the additional expenditure of 24-hour treatment might prohibitive and limit their particular usage of these types of services.

Moreover, the availability of 24-hour daycare may perpetuate the hope that moms and dads must certanly be open to just work at all hours, ultimately causing another blurring of boundaries between work and family members life. This continual availability and stress to work 24 / 7 can contribute to increased anxiety, burnout, and work-life instability for moms and dads, that may have negative effects on their wellbeing and general standard of living.
